Probing chiral dynamics by charged-pion correlations

The environment generated in the midrapidity region of a high-energy nuclear collision endows the pionic degrees of freedom with a time-dependent effective mass. Its specific evolution provides a mechanism for the production of back-to-back charge-conjugate pairs of soft pions which may present an observable signal of the nonequilibrium dynamics of the chiral order parameter.
